Festa Italiana

Sept. 23-Oct. 10

Now in its 28th year, Newport Festa Italiana is a series of events culminating in the annual parade — this year to be held Monday, Oct. 10 — that ends at the statue of Christopher Columbus on Memorial Boulevard. The festival in the park is scheduled for Oct. 1 at Tour Park, and the eighth annual Meatball Challenge will be held Sept. 29.

Norman Bird Sanctuary Harvest Fair

Oct. 1-2

From sack races to mud pits to home and garden competitions, the Norman Bird Sanctuary Harvest Festival provides plenty of activities for the whole family. There is live music, prizes, food trucks and a beer tent.

Purchase tickets — $6 for adults and $3 for children ages 3-12 — and learn more at normanbirdsanctuary.org/harvest-fair.

Rogue Island Comedy Festival

Oct. 6-9

After a successful spring edition, the Rogue Island Comedy Festival, the brainchild of Aquidneck Island native Doug Key, is back for a fall session. It will include up-and-coming comics at various locations, including the Jane Pickens Theater, Ragged Island Brewing Company and Diego’s Barrio Cantina.

Bowen’s Wharf Seafood Festival

Oct. 15-16

The 31st edition of the Bowen’s Wharf Seafood Festival is free to attend, and food and beverages can be purchased from various vendors. It will be held rain or shine in the heart of downtown Newport. Live music from some of the area’s most favorite bands will be played throughout.

Spooky Roam Around Rough Point

Oct. 29

Traverse the historic grounds of Doris Duke’s estate the days leading up to Halloween. The event, which runs from 5 to 7 p.m., is free for Newport County residents and free transportation is available, though advanced registration for the shuttle are required.
